I also did a little experiment (didn't snag a picture of it), where I made cookie dough and then used it as crust for a little tart. I used a stoneware muffin cup for the cookware, and lined the inside of the cup with dough. Then I put two or three spoonfuls of applesauce and a cube of apple inside. I topped that off with a little maple syrup, and then put a weave sort of top of dough, like an old-fashioned pie. Sort of like this, but tighter (not as many holes):

Then I topped the top crust with a little more maple syrup, and stuck it in the oven on 375. It only took about 10 to 12 minutes to cook, and it was still doughy, and since I left it out on the oven for a while (and had previously greased the cups with margarine) they came out easily and were delicious.
